What firearms can I use Federal .357 Magnum ammunition in?
.357 Magnum ammo works in any firearm chambered for .357 Magnum, including revolvers, lever-action rifles, and bolt-action rifles designed for the cartridge. If your gun is marked .357 Magnum, you're good to go.
Is 158 grain .357 Magnum suitable for hunting?
Yes. The 158 grain semi-jacketed soft point is a traditional hunting and defense load for .357 Magnum, with performance suitable for medium game and serious practice applications.
What does "clean-burning" mean in this ammunition?
Federal uses hand-selected propellants formulated to burn more completely in the chamber, leaving less unburnt powder residue in your gun. This reduces fouling and makes cleaning easier, especially during longer range sessions.
